The Problem
One Monday morning, our Seal Beach / Los Alamitos customer turned on her reliable Dell desktop only to be greeted by the alarming Blue Screen of Death message: “Your device ran into a problem and will restart.”
What followed was an endless repair loop that prevented the computer from loading Windows 10 properly. The system cycled repeatedly through:
- Preparing Automatic Repair
- Diagnosing your PC
- Attempting repairs
- Restart
She couldn’t access her files, programs, or even get to the desktop. This issue started shortly after her granddaughter had upgraded the machine from the older Windows 7 to Windows 10. Since the upgrade, she had also been seeing daily reminders about activation and setup that suggested the process never fully completed.
How Geeks On Repair Fixed It
Our technician at Geeks On Repair quickly got to work. With the Advanced Options screen still available, we were able to perform a thorough and safe repair process. We:
- Accessed the built-in recovery tools
- Ran advanced system diagnostics
- Repaired corrupted boot files and configuration issues
- Cleaned up remnants from the incomplete Windows upgrade
- Verified complete system stability and confirmed that all personal data was safe and accessible
Within a focused session, the Dell desktop was fully restored and booting smoothly into Windows 10 again. Our customer was back online and relieved to have her computer working reliably once more.
